Topological Quantum Liquids with Quaternion Non-Abelian Statistics
arXiv:1012.5671 · doi:10.1103/PhysRevLett.108.047202
Abstract
Noncollinear magnetic order is typically characterized by a "tetrad" ground state manifold (GSM) of three perpendicular vectors or nematic-directors. We study three types of tetrad orders in two spatial dimensions, whose GSMs are SO(3) = S^3/Z_2, S^3/Z_4, and S^3/Q_8, respectively. Q_8 denotes the non-Abelian quaternion group with eight elements. We demonstrate that after quantum disordering these three types of tetrad orders, the systems enter fully gapped liquid phases described by Z_2, Z_4, and non-Abelian quaternion gauge field theories, respectively. The latter case realizes Kitaev's non-Abelian toric code in terms of a rather simple spin-1 SU(2) quantum magnet. This non-Abelian topological phase possesses a 22-fold ground state degeneracy on the torus arising from the 22 representations of the Drinfeld double of Q_8.
